
These treasury shares came from shares from the buyback of PTBA shares from September 2, 2015, to December 1, 2015 with a total buyback of 330,296,000 shares.
The method of treasury shares transfer was not in the stock exchange or in private placement. Acting as the buyers of the treasury shares were the following SOEs: PT BNI Sekuritas, PT BRI Danareksa Sekuritas, PT Bahana Sekuritas.
Of the total 303,148,000 treasury shares, as many as 262.5 million shares were successfully purchased by PT Taspen (Persero) or 87 percent of the total number of shares transferred. The purchase of treasury shares also increased PT Taspen (Persero)'s share ownership in PTBA from 95.9 million shares or 1% to 358.4 million shares or 3%.
